Title: AI/Machine Learning Specialist Clearance: Active TS Required, Q Clearance preferred Education: Bachelor’s degree preferred Years Experience: all levels available Location: fully remote Compensation: DOE ($90-$140/yr.) Overview: An AI/Machine Learning Specialist designs, develops, and implements AI solutions, leveraging techniques like machine learning and deep learning to solve complex business problems. They work closely with data scientists and engineers to create algorithms that drive data analysis and influence strategic decisions. Responsibilities: - Project Planning and Execution: This role involves strategizing and implementing ML projects. It requires a strong understanding of business objectives to develop project plans, coordinate resources, and oversee the project’s execution to deliver high-quality results on time. - Problem-Solving and Decision-Making: The ML Specialist is expected to leverage their technical expertise to solve complex problems. They must be capable of making critical decisions related to algorithm choice, data usage, and model implementation, which directly impact the project’s outcome. - Collaboration with Cross-Functional Teams: As part of their role, ML Specialists work closely with other departments such as data engineering, software development, and business intelligence. This collaboration ensures that ML projects align with broader company objectives and technological capabilities. - Leadership and Mentorship: In some cases, the ML Specialist may be required to lead a team of junior data scientists or analysts. This responsibility includes mentoring team members, overseeing their work, and contributing to their professional development. - Process Improvement and Innovation: A fundamental part of this role is to continuously seek ways to improve existing ML processes and algorithms. The ML Specialist is also expected to stay updated on industry trends and apply innovative techniques to maintain our competitive edge. - Technical or Customer-Facing Responsibilities: Lastly, an ML Specialist may be tasked with technical report writing, presenting findings to non-technical stakeholders, or even interacting with clients to understand their needs and deliver tailored ML solutions. My client is a flexible, AI-forward facilities and HVAC/R management platform built for multi-site retail, grocery, restaurant, and consumer brands. We help operators control vendor chaos, reduce cost leakage, improve SLA performance, and gain portfolio-wide visibility across hundreds or thousands of locations.

Role Description We are seeking a Staff Applied Backend / ML Engineer to lead the design and implementation of production-grade, AI-driven systems that power intelligent products at scale. This is a deeply hands-on senior technical role responsible for: - Architecting distributed backend systems - Designing and deploying machine learning pipelines - Translating ambiguous business problems into robust, measurable solutions - Shipping hardened production systems — not just prototypes You will design high-performance APIs and data workflows, productionize ML models (training, evaluation, inference, monitoring), and ensure reliability, security, and scalability across cloud environments. This role is ideal for an engineer who thrives at the intersection of systems architecture, applied ML, and product impact, and can move from whiteboard design to production deployment without handoffs. What You Will Do - Backend & Distributed Systems - Architect and implement scalable backend services (REST / gRPC, async systems, event-driven pipelines) - Design data-intensive workflows and ETL / ELT systems - Build high-throughput, low-latency APIs - Own service reliability, observability, and performance tuning - Define API contracts and integration patterns across services - Applied Machine Learning - Design ML pipelines end-to-end (data ingestion → feature engineering → training → evaluation → deployment) - Productionize models (batch and real-time inference) - Build embedding pipelines, ranking systems, and classification / extraction models - Implement experimentation frameworks and offline/online evaluation loops - Establish model monitoring (drift detection, performance tracking, alerts) - Cloud & Infrastructure - Deploy services across cloud environments (GCP, Azure, AWS) - Design CI/CD pipelines for ML and backend systems - Implement infrastructure-as-code practices - Ensure system security, compliance, and scalability - Technical Leadership - Set engineering standards and architectural direction - Mentor engineers across backend and ML domains - Collaborate with product, data, and leadership teams - Break down ambiguous problems into measurable execution plans - Drive long-term AI and platform strategy Qualifications - 6+ years of backend engineering experience - 2+ years of applied ML in production environments - Strong Python or Java expertise - Experience designing distributed systems at scale - Hands-on experience deploying ML models in production - Experience with SQL + NoSQL databases - Familiarity with event-driven architectures (Kafka, Pub/Sub, streaming systems) Requirements - Feature engineering and data preprocessing - Embeddings, ranking, or similarity systems - Model evaluation frameworks - Model serving (batch and real-time) - Experimentation / A/B testing systems - Production monitoring and observability - Cloud-native architecture (GCP / Azure / AWS) - Containerization (Docker) and orchestration (Kubernetes) - CI/CD pipelines - API performance optimization - Security best practices for distributed systems Nice to Have - Experience with large language models (LLMs) in production - Experience building data platforms or workflow orchestration systems - Experience with vector databases - Experience in B2B, industrial, or commerce platforms - Familiarity with infrastructure-as-code (Terraform, Helm) What Success Looks Like Within 6 months, you will have: - Designed and shipped a production ML-backed service - Established reliability and observability standards - Improved performance and cost-efficiency of core systems - Mentored engineers and elevated technical quality across the team
